Malakai (also spelt Malachi) dates back to the Old Testament and is of Hebrew origin. It means 'messenger/angel from God'. Kai (his short name) means 'Sea' in Hawaiin and 'Sea Shell' in Japanese (no wonder I couldn't get over the sea-side theme!!).
